Dual meets against the Top 3 teams from the 2008 NCAA Championships - Georgia, Utah and Stanford - and a home-home series with NCAA Championship host Nebraska highlight the 2009 schedule for the UCLA Gymnastics team.

UCLA kicks off the season on Friday, Jan. 9 with a dual meet at NCAA runner-up and nine-time NCAA champion Utah. The Bruins host defending NCAA champion Georgia on Sunday, Mar. 8 and travel to third-place finisher Stanford on Sunday, Feb. 8.

The Bruins will face Nebraska twice in the regular season, traveling to Lincoln on the weekend of Feb. 20 (actual date to be determined) and then hosting the Huskers on Mar. 15 in the Bruins' home finale. UCLA is aiming for a return visit to Lincoln on Apr. 16-18 for the NCAA Championships.

The Bruins' home schedule begins on Sunday, Jan. 18 with a dual meet against Pac-10 rival Arizona. Also on the home schedule is a dual meet with California on Jan. 25 and a multi-team meet with Washington and Cal State Fullerton on Feb. 15.

UCLA returns two All-Americans from last year's squad - Kristina Comforte and Anna Li - as well as 2008 All-Pac-10 performer Ariana Berlin. A talented incoming freshmen class will also join the team, led by 2008 Canadian Olympian Elyse Hopfner-Hibbs.
